The Asset Manager will manage a range of Council land transactions.
**About the role**
This position is responsible for the implement and management of property plans and programs to ensure Council's land and building assets facilitate effective delivery of services to achieve Council's strategic objectives and vision of being the leading City in the heart of Sydney. This position is responsible for the management of Council's real property land assets and delivery of property related services.
The Asset Manager will be responsible for residents, partner and community relationships, and contributing to continuous improvement to deliver on the PASS vision to reinvigorate City of Parramatta's land portfolio to make sound, value-driven decisions on behalf of our customers and community. Your daily task will consist of;
- compulsory acquisitions of land
- negotiation of leases/licences for land
- land purchases and sales
- temporary occupation of community land
- underground rock anchor agreements
- Local Government Act land issues
